Question: How much do you agree or disagree that it applies to your job? - "My job is useful to society"
Choices: "Strongly agree" "Agree" "Neither agree nor disagree" "Disagree" "Strongly disagree"
Data: % of "Strongly agree" "Agree"

1 Bulgaria88.7%
2 Portugal88.0%
3 Philippines86.4%
4 Bangladesh80.0%
4 Poland80.0%
6 Slovenia79.6%
7 Hungary79.0%
8 Czech Republic78.5%
9 Denmark78.4%
10 Israel75.7%
11 Spain74.6%
12 Russian Federation73.2%
13 Switzerland71.8%
14 Norway70.9%
15 United States70.7%
16 Cyprus70.2%
17 Canada69.5%
18 Sweden67.3%
19 New Zealand67.1%
20 France66.5%
21 Germany65.2%
22 Netherlands62.0%
23 Japan 60.9%
24 Italy57.7%
25 United Kingdom56.8%

Note
Those who do not work/ Can't choose/ No answer are excluded. Germany: unweighted sum of West and East Germany. Israel: unweighted sum of Jews and Arabs. United Kingdom: excluding Northern Ireland.

No data for 213 countries.

Source
ISSP 1997
